Ryanair announced it would open its 48th base at Billund Airport in March 2012 with 2 based aircraft and 19 routes, delivering 800,000 passengers p.a.
In addition to Ryanair’s existing 14 Billund routes, the airline will open five new routes from Billund to Carcassonne, Corfu, Krakow, Venice and Zadar, all of which go on sale on ryanair.com tomorrow (7th Dec) and bring to 19 the number of routes offered from Billund by Ryanair in summer 2012.
Ryanair celebrated its new Billund base (No 48) by launching a 1 million seat sale from €9.99 for travel across 1,000 European routes in January and February 2012. These low fares are available for booking until midnight Thursday (8th Dec).
